CIRCUIT OPERATION The G-sensor detects acceleration or deceleration, and converts it to a voltage signal
to send to the ABS-ECU (terminal 15). ABS DTC SET CONDITIONS These codes are set at the following cases:
DTC C1381:
G-sensor (out
put seized)

When there is no variation in the G-sensor output voltage (G-sensor output
seized)
DTC C1382: G-sensor (low signal voltage problem) When the G-sensor output is lower than 0.5 V (Open circuit in G-sensor
circuit) When the ABS-ECU for AWD has installed incorrectly to the FWD vehicle
DTC C1383: G-sensor (high signal voltage problem) When the G-sensor output voltage is higher than 4.5 V (Open circuit in G-
sensor circuit)
TROUBLESHOOTING HINTS (THE MOST LIKELY CAUSES FOR THESE DTCS ARE TO SET ARE:)
Current trouble
Faulty ABS-ECU (for AWD) installation to the FWD vehicle Malfunction of the G-sensor Damaged wiring harness or connector Malfunction of the hydraulic unit (integrated with ABS-ECU)
PAST TROUBLE Carry out diagnosis with particular emphasis on connector(s) or wiring harness
between the ABS-ECU and the G-sensor. For diagnosis procedures, refer to HOW TO USE TROUBLESHOOTING/ INSPECTION SERVICE POINTS
.
